    (2) The meal – Pasta con Bottarga with a fresh garlic and parsley butter sauce instead of the traditional garlic butter. I need a pop of herbaceousness with that sauce

    (3) Opened jar – has a milder smell than I expected from an ingredient with such a big flavor! WOW

    (4) The ingredients for this sauce – I used some curly pasta, but spaghetti is traditional.

    (5-9) Making the sauce: Heat butter over medium-low heat and add a clove of fresh grated garlic. Just when the garlic starts to turn, add parsley and lemon zest. When parsley is cooked, add some pasta cooking liquid to make a sauce.

    Cook pasta to al-dente, then put it into the pan to finish cooking. When done, put pasta and sauce into a serving bowl.

    (10-11) I added the bottarga at the table – 1 tsp. of bottarga was enough to add a big pop of tuna and umami flavor – no Parmesan required.
